Output 3586ea50c163ae186015b5d887fc64b359042c2e385c542654901d031f8d4f25:106
- value
- 3188646
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 aab442d08f6d562b5a3b062a8e27806c32a3e7fce17a366d8bb0ee6abfc1c645
- address
- bc1p426y95y0d4tzkk3mqc4gufuqdse28eluu9arvmvtkrhx407pcezsj9fmyn
- transaction
- 3586ea50c163ae186015b5d887fc64b359042c2e385c542654901d031f8d4f25